How Odors Develop in Air Ducts

Odors form in air ducts when organic materials, moisture, and dust interact over time. These factors create conditions where odor-causing agents thrive and spread through the ventilation system.
Common Sources of Bad Smells
Bad smells in air ducts often come from organic materials that settle inside the system. Pet dander, food particles, and dead insects can collect in the ducts and begin to break down. As these materials decompose, they release gases that produce unpleasant odors.
Another frequent source is tobacco smoke or cooking fumes. These particles stick to duct surfaces and insulation, holding onto strong smells that continue to circulate with airflow.
When air passes through, it picks up these trapped particles and spreads them throughout the building.
We also find that rodent or pest activity can cause strong odors. Droppings, nesting materials, and urine can remain hidden in ducts for long periods. Even after removal, the smell can persist until the affected areas are cleaned and sanitized.
| Source Type | Example | Odor Characteristic |
|---|---|---|
| Organic decay | Food crumbs, insects | Musty or sour |
| Smoke residue | Cigarettes, cooking | Stale or burnt |
| Pest waste | Rodents, insects | Sharp or ammonia-like |
Role of Moisture and Mold Growth
Moisture plays a major role in odor formation. When condensation forms inside ducts, it creates a damp environment that supports mold and mildew growth. Mold spores release compounds that smell earthy or musty and can spread quickly through the airflow.
Leaks in the HVAC system or poor insulation often allow water to enter the ducts. Over time, this leads to mildew growth on duct walls, insulation, and filters. The odor becomes stronger as humidity levels rise.
We can reduce this risk by controlling indoor humidity and ensuring proper drainage. Regular maintenance, such as checking for leaks and cleaning coils, helps prevent the buildup of moisture that encourages mold growth.
Impact of Dust and Debris Accumulation
Accumulated dust and debris also contribute to bad odors. Dust traps organic particles, pet hair, and skin flakes, which can hold odors for long periods. When air moves through the ducts, it stirs up these particles and releases the smells into rooms.
Over time, dust accumulation can mix with moisture and form sticky layers on duct surfaces. These layers attract bacteria and other odor-causing agents. The result is a stale or dirty smell that lingers even after air filters are replaced.
We can limit these odors by cleaning ducts regularly and replacing filters as recommended. Keeping vents clear of debris and vacuuming nearby areas helps reduce the amount of dust that enters the system.
Effects of Air Duct Pollution on Indoor Air Quality

Polluted air ducts can lower indoor air quality, spread unpleasant odors, and make our HVAC system work harder. These issues can affect comfort, health, and energy use inside the home.
Spread of Odors Throughout the Home
When dust, mold, or bacteria build up inside air ducts, they can trap and spread bad odors. Each time the HVAC system runs, it pushes these smells through the vents into every room.
Common sources include mold growth, pet dander, smoke residue, and cooking grease. These materials cling to duct surfaces and release odors over time.
We can notice musty or stale smells that don’t go away even after cleaning other areas. This often means the ducts are holding contaminants that circulate with the airflow.
| Common Odor Source | Likely Cause in Air Ducts |
|---|---|
| Musty smell | Mold or mildew growth |
| Burning smell | Dust on heating elements |
| Sour smell | Bacteria buildup |
| Pet smell | Hair and dander accumulation |
Regular duct cleaning and filter replacement help reduce odor spread and improve indoor air freshness.
Health Risks and Allergy Symptoms
Dirty air ducts can carry allergens like pollen, dust mites, and mold spores. When the HVAC system operates, these particles move through the air and can trigger allergy symptoms such as coughing, sneezing, or itchy eyes.
People with asthma or respiratory conditions may feel symptoms worsen when indoor air quality drops. Polluted ducts can also increase the spread of bacteria and irritants that cause throat or sinus discomfort.
We can lower these risks by keeping filters clean, controlling humidity, and scheduling professional inspections. Using HEPA filters and UV light systems can also help reduce airborne contaminants.
Maintaining clean air ducts supports healthier breathing and reduces the number of allergens circulating indoors.
Influence on Energy Efficiency
Air duct pollution affects energy efficiency by restricting airflow and forcing the HVAC system to work harder. Dust and debris buildup narrow the duct openings, which makes it harder for air to move evenly through the system.
When airflow drops, heating and cooling take longer, using more electricity or gas. This can increase utility bills and shorten the lifespan of HVAC components.
We can improve energy efficiency by cleaning ducts, sealing leaks, and replacing clogged filters. These steps allow the system to operate smoothly and maintain consistent indoor temperatures.
Cleaner ducts not only improve air quality but also help reduce energy waste and system strain.
Prevention and Elimination of Odors in Air Ducts
We can reduce odors in air ducts by keeping the HVAC system clean, removing sources of contamination, and improving air filtration. Regular maintenance, moisture control, and proper airflow all help prevent buildup that leads to bad smells.
Importance of HVAC Maintenance
Routine HVAC maintenance keeps the system functioning efficiently and limits odor problems. When we inspect and clean ducts, coils, and vents, we prevent dust, mold, and bacteria from spreading through the air.
We should schedule professional air duct cleaning every few years or sooner if we notice musty or smoky smells. A technician can use specialized tools to remove debris that normal vacuuming cannot reach.
Simple steps like changing air filters regularly, wiping vent covers, and checking for leaks also help. These actions reduce the amount of organic material that can decay and cause unpleasant odors.
Strategies for Odor Removal
When odors appear, we must identify and remove their source. Cleaning alone may not work if the cause remains inside the duct system.
We can use deodorizers or mild disinfectants approved for HVAC use to neutralize smells after cleaning. However, we should avoid strong chemicals that might damage the ducts or release harmful fumes.
If the smell comes from mold or moisture, we may need professional duct cleaning to disinfect the system completely. In severe cases, replacing contaminated insulation or duct sections might be necessary.
A short checklist helps guide odor removal efforts:
| Step | Action | Purpose |
|---|---|---|
| 1 | Identify source | Locate mold, debris, or pests |
| 2 | Clean ducts | Remove buildup and residue |
| 3 | Disinfect safely | Kill odor-causing microbes |
| 4 | Replace filters | Improve airflow and air quality |
Role of Air Filters and Purifiers
High-quality air filters and air purifiers capture particles that cause or carry odors. Filters with HEPA or activated carbon layers trap fine dust, smoke, and volatile compounds that create smells.
We should check filter ratings and replace them based on manufacturer guidelines. A clogged filter restricts airflow and allows contaminants to circulate.
Adding air purifiers in living spaces can further reduce airborne odors. Units with HEPA filters or carbon media help remove lingering smells from cooking, pets, or cleaning products. These devices work best when the HVAC system is already clean.
Managing Moisture and Pest Infestations
Moisture encourages mold growth, which often leads to musty air. We can manage humidity by using dehumidifiers in damp areas and fixing leaks around ducts and vents.
Standing water in drip pans or condensation lines should be drained and cleaned. Keeping humidity below 50% helps prevent microbial growth.
Pest infestations can also cause strong odors. Rodents and insects leave droppings and nests inside ducts. Regular inspections and sealing entry points reduce this risk.
If pests are found, we should contact a licensed exterminator and follow up with air duct cleaning to remove waste and odor residue.
